### 2019-08-30 - build seven
- Adding BRO-BHR-GT xml generation
- Experimenting with va context in Template7

### 2019-08-19 - build three
- Now resolving set attributes
- Advancing VeldwerkM functionality
- Working on BRO-BHR-GT features

### 2019-08-12
* resolve?
* refresh popup (va-reflect, ...)
* simplify templates
* set bodemlaag.geur as a whole, or propagate changes?

### 2019-08-10
- Renaming modules in `templates/list` to match pluralness of related attribute (convention-over-configuration)
- Implementing, refactoring and generalizing nested lists for info-tab
- Refactoring locales du\_NL -> nl, en\_UK -> en


### 2019-08-03 - build two
- Optimizing routes and path
- Working around entity/attributes.js
- Framework7 data() recursion bug seems to be under control by nesting properties with `Object.create()`
- Integrating brobhrgt structures
- Adding filter and bodemmonster entities

### 2019-08-01 - build one
- Adding build.json for building/compiling V7 with RequireJS
- Refactoring entity/attributes.js
- Starting to have sessions with Karel
- Adding BRO-BHR-GT selects/picklists
- Generating routes from models (need to generalize!)

### 2019-07-29
- Working on input/timestamp
- Adding bodemlaag, bodemmonster
- Start Using v7/bro/codes/

### 2019-07-08
- Adding sikb/9.1.0/Writer

### 2019-06-12 
- Added v7/pdok and v7/openlayers

### 2019-06-04 ==[ v58.9E ]==

### 2019-06-02 ==[ v58.9B ]==
- Finally debugged that bugging bug (EM.fixReferences)
- Removed Cancel/OK buttons from popup

### 2019-05-29 ==[ v58.6 ]==
- Using `app.params.popup.swipeToClose` (!!)
- Fixed an issues where VA.pages.render() would fail in a popup
- some fundamentals changed
- just saving the hard work for next gens
- generalizing tabs, damn popup is buggy
- advancing templates, splitting and merging
- changes are now persisted over app sessions
- back to unique tabs
- changes are now persisted over app sessions
- advancing va/veldoffice/onderzoek, now persistent over app sessions
- advancing EM.changed() usage
- auto fixing string keys
- hacking afterin for lame impl of auto-refreshing
- Refactoring V7->VA
- Second 1st commit
- updating versions
- cleaning up for custom merge v7->va
- v7->va: merging and morphing


### 2019-05-26
- `VA.pages.refresh` now refreshes previous pages when they become current
- Refactoring almost complete, still shaving though

### 2019-05-25
- Seven days, before 6 times 7
- V7 to VA transition seems complete

### 2019-05-24
- Refactoring V7 -> VA _(had made some big mistakes implementing the component data() method_)
- Anchors now render a map icon when it will open the map

### 2019-05-19
- Introducing `va/templates/list`

### 2019-05-17
- Structuring the app around routes
- Refactoring v7/veldoffice package to va/veldoffice
- Shaving entity defs to the bare minimal, too many files in v7/veldoffice
- Focussing on three templates (tabs, list, popup)

### 2019-05-16
- Anchors now render dynamicaly at runtime
- Dirty status propogating to veldoffice/onderzoek
- Refreshing veldoffice/onderzoeken when needed
- Working on popup-new for meetpunt and onderzoek

### 2019-05-08
- Anchors link directly to map, ie. when a contour is available
- Refactored show-on-map to be always routed (for onderzoek)
- Tweaking non-string values in templates
- Introducing input-elements, is-dirty
- Working on modified/dirty state
- (Finally\!) starting to persist changes over page reloads"

### 2019-05-05
- Working on index-pages
- Optimizing `onderzoek/templates/index-tabbed` for correct display and performance (list of meetpunten)

### 2019-04-16
- Upgrading Framework7 to 4.2.2
- Working on onderzoek/templates/index

### 2019-04-06
- Cleaning up

### 2019-02-26
- Doing some work on `veldoffice/codering/.blocks`

### 2019-01-29 - build 59
- Pushing for server2

### 2019-01-25 - build 58
- Added favicons
- Removed Less' (annoying) debug messages
- Updating to current version of EM (onderzoek/templates/recent-list)
- Fixed onderzoek/templates/index loading state (onderzoek/templates/index)
- Adjusted styles for first column in t7/meetpunt/list-item
- Fixed entity component references (v7 will be automatically prefixed when needed)
- Fixing getProtoTypeFor()
- Developing locallly editing instance values (bolder and blue)

### 2018-11-07
- Adding admin page for companies (Bedrijf)

### 2018-11-03
- Developing nested list meetpunten of onderzoek/templates/index 
- Developing global styles.less and nested styles.less (per veldoffice entity basically)

### 2018-11-02
- Developing v7/veldoffice/meetpunt
- Introducing `{{t7 "..."}}`

>> ![](https://i.snag.gy/kXUuzC.jpg)


### 2018-10-28
- Introducing peilbuislabel scans

### 2018-10-18
- Making use of the Google Maps Geocoding API while placing a marker
- New markers are now initially selected (ie. locked at center of the map)
- Adding search button in map
- Still experimenting with templates (loading, data(), attributes, members, locales, etc..)
- Fixing labels on back buttons
- Adding ability to immediately fly to the location

>>![](https://i.snag.gy/WJfX4M.jpg)


### 2018-10-15
- Further developing marker placement, trying to get bouncemarker plugin to work for "whimpsiness"

### 2018-10-14
- Introducing v7/map/marker
- Developing marker placement

>>![](https://snag.gy/ovpwRi.jpg)

- Refactored "onderzoek mapping code" from V7 => v7/veldoffice/onderzoek/entity
- _"entities can be mapped, ie. implement `map(instance)`"_

### 2018-10-13
- Introducing v7/sikb/parser

### 2018-10-10
- In datasets, focusing on SIKB
- Developing tab-attributes and general entity/attribute-editing context/routes
- Introducing: `json!` for all your "require()-needs" ;-)

### 2018-10-06
- Adding views on veldoffice/codering
- Adding photobrowser for IMBOR codes
- Made item-title bold (think it looks better like this)

### 2018-10-05
- Developing CROW and IMBOR datasets
- Adding Template7 `e_js`  
- Created thumbnails for KOR catalogus

### 2018-10-03
- Added theme setting (md/ios)
- Focus on entity/templates/tabbed
- Adding select template for lookups of VeldwerkM and Veldoffice (coderingen)
- Developing templates for veldoffice/onderzoek, specific first, will try to make meetpunt more abstract

### 2018-10-02
- Refactoring locale identifiers
- Adding support for taptics engine
- Introducing calculated attributes (veldoffice-js)
- _path identifies an entity_

### 2018-10-01
- Simplyfing more and more, when will it be Karel-ready? ;-)
- Refactoring locales identifiers
- Entity components now basically consists of `model`/`attributes` and `routes`/`pages`

>>![](https://i.snag.gy/GdIEUp.jpg)

### 2018-09-30
- Introducing `entities/component!./#`
- `entities/entity/templates/tabbed` => `entities/component!./#veldoffice/templates/tabbed`
- ...

Pages/UI elements (component) always require more resources, so let's introduce directories per component or entity. In here we can store whatever we like and see part of the entity/component. Eg. html files, css, raw JSON data, SVG, etc.

### 2018-09-29
* `//:type-property/:namespace/:entity/:key/@:attribute`
* This restructuring is kinda tiring me. Tough to keep it up, EM-pouched is still a mess, trying to focus on the API, not so much the internals now, EM.info() seems useful. `entities/` might be refactored to `v7` soon, but the internals there (mainly veldoffice/onderzoek) is progressing good.


### 2018-09-28

* Back to V7 (from v7-maps)
* Restructured the whole thing again, this can be version 1.5+ I guess. 
* Simplifying more and more towards entity definitions
* Framework7 `routes` are the bomb, starting to understand how to use that tool more and more  
![](https://i.snag.gy/VQthcU.jpg)

### 2018-09-27
- Preparing to merge this project with the V7 project
- Developing popup-routes (_still seems to me that a popup in essence is a page, why is there the need to define it as a popup in HTML code?_)

### 2018-09-26
- Prefixing localStorage keys with `v7.`
- Introducing pages/settings/language

### 2018-09-24
- Previously loaded investigations are loaded during startup (currently sorted by "savedAt_" of the corresponding PouchDB document)
- That's right! Adding pouchdb.find to this mix. Now it's getting interesting

### 2018-09-22
- Developing marker placement
- Changing some icons

### 2018-09-19
- Framework7 Android theming enabled 
- Full screen home screen web app enabled

### 2018-09-15
- Annoying auto-back-title bug fixed
- Testing v7-export (download, save, fetch/refresh-cycle)
- Fixed tabs in /veldoffice/onderzoek to be unqiue so that page can be loaded in multuple views (ie. left & main)

### 2018-09-14
- Further developing persistence layer (`V7.objects`)
- Caching downloads (eg. v7-export) for faster reloading, struggling with PouchDB performance on iPhone 6s?
- Introducing /settings pages

### 2018-09-10
- Developing search feature (/veldoffice/onderzoeken)
- Developing photos (/veldoffice/fotos)
- Introducing /menu-fix, debug page?

### 2018-09-09
- Introducing V7 as `window.V7` global, (should be) available while initialization code of pages components executes
- Simplifying /menu, less controller code, more code to reflect state

### 2018-09-02
- `routes.js`

### 2018-08-29
- Developing server-paged-pouchdb-cached-infinite-virtual-scrolling-list-query 
- Introducing V7.objects and veldoffice/EM.query{pager}

### 2018-08-22
- Finally getting up to speed _with myf'nself_